The number one cylinder is the first cylinder in the engine firing order
On an inline engine, the number one cylinder is at the very front, whereas on a V-type engine, the cylinder head is slightly forward of the other, towards the front of the engine. In this case, cylinder number one is the forward-most cylinder in that bank. It is also designated bank 1 for diagnostic purposes.
The fuel injector's function is to deliver fuel into the engine's cylinders at the right moment and in the correct quantity, ensuring optimal combustion. It is a small electric valve, fitted between the fuel rail and the intake manifold, combustion chamber, or throttle body on older cars.
Fuel injectors are designed to be long-lasting, but they may need to be replaced if there is a leak or another issue. It is possible to replace a single fuel injector, but it is often recommended to change them all at once, as the others may be in a similar condition.

The firing order sequences the ignition system's spark plug firing
The firing order is the ignition sequence of cylinders in internal combustion engines. It determines the power delivery sequence and ensures that fuel combustion occurs at precise time intervals in each cylinder against the rotating assembly. This, in turn, pushes down on the crankshaft via the pistons and connecting rods, ultimately sending power to the wheels. The firing order sequence is, therefore, very important.
For example, a typical inline four-cylinder has a 1-3-4-2 firing sequence, while a typical Chevy V6 has a 1-6-5-4-3-2 firing order. The goal is to produce the maximum amount of power without side effects such as knocking or accelerated crankshaft wear. An improper firing order can also negatively impact fuel economy.
The firing sequence also affects the engine's level of vibrations, noise, and power generation, including the evenness of power delivery across the RPM range. To minimize vibrations, most engines are designed to fire at evenly spaced intervals. As a result, a six-cylinder engine will fire at 120-degree intervals.
Each engine has a specific firing order, which varies depending on the number of cylinders, the manufacturer, and the engine design. For instance, the 6-cylinder GM 3800 engine has a 1-6-5-4-3-2 sequence, while a 6-cylinder from Mercedes (M104) has a 1-4-2-5-3-6 sequence. Firing sequences can also vary within the same manufacturer’s lineup.

Fuel injectors should be replaced if there's an external leak, as raw fuel is a fire hazard
Fuel injectors are an essential component of a car's fuel system, delivering atomized fuel into the combustion chamber. When they malfunction, it can lead to significant issues, with one of the most concerning being external fuel leaks. Due to the highly flammable nature of fuel, an external leak from a fuel injector poses a serious fire hazard, endangering both the vehicle and its occupants. Therefore, addressing any signs of external leakage from a fuel injector is of utmost importance.
There are several symptoms that may indicate a leaking fuel injector. One of the most noticeable signs is the smell of gasoline or fuel inside or around the car. This is often accompanied by rough idling, hard starting when the engine is warm, increased fuel consumption, poor emissions, and oil thinning. In some cases, the engine may also experience hydrolock, which can lead to catastrophic engine failure. These issues not only affect the performance and efficiency of the vehicle but also pose safety risks.
To diagnose a leaking fuel injector, it is recommended to turn on the car and let it idle. Check for a lit check engine light, and then raise the hood to inspect the fuel injector rail for any signs of leakage, such as fuel stains, wetness, or pooling of fuel. It is crucial to exercise caution and not drive the vehicle if a fuel leak is suspected. Instead, contact a mechanic immediately to address the issue.
In some cases, cleaning the fuel injectors may be sufficient to resolve the issue. This can be done by using a carb cleaner or a dedicated injector cleaner added to the fuel tank. However, if the leak is due to a cracked fuel injector body or damaged O-rings, replacement of the affected injector(s) may be necessary. The cost of replacement can vary depending on the vehicle model, the fuel injector brand, and the mechanic's location.
As a precautionary measure, it is recommended to have the fuel injectors cleaned periodically, typically every 36 months or between 45,000 and 100,000 miles, to prevent clogging and maintain optimal performance.
